What a pretty girl Sophie is! Very medium size, wrapped in a shiny chocolate and cinnamon dress, sweet hazelnut eyes and a triangular little Labbish face framed by floppy ears. Sophie was scared upon arrival but quickly learned that she could make friends with staff and volunteers and even with her own kind here at the care center. Slowly she came out of her shell, forgot to be hand shy, accepted a scarf and yesterday, she was already on my lap… She likes to be caressed and enjoys treats that she takes very gently from my hand. She walks nicely on the leash and eliminates as soon as we leave the building. She seems to have been a mother quite recently. Her puppies must have been as cute as china dolls. Sophie is an absolute sweetheart who comes now when called, sits by my side, real close and looks like she will be, if given a chance a wonderful, gentle, loyal and affectionate forever companion.
